+ /**
+ * initialize the Ansible adapter based on default and over-ride configuration data
+ */
+ private void initialize(AnsibleAdapterPropertiesProvider propProvider) {
+
+
+ Properties props = propProvider.getProperties();
+
+ // Create the message processor instance
+ messageProcessor = new AnsibleMessageParser();
+
+ // Create the http client instance
+ // type of client is extracted from the property file parameter
+ // org.onap.appc.adapter.ansible.clientType
+ // It can be :
+ // 1. TRUST_ALL (trust all SSL certs). To be used ONLY in dev
+ // 2. TRUST_CERT (trust only those whose certificates have been stored in the trustStore file)
+ // 3. DEFAULT (trust only well known certificates). This is standard behavior to which it will
+ // revert. To be used in PROD
+
+ try {
+ String clientType = props.getProperty(CLIENT_TYPE_PROPERTY_NAME);
+ logger.info("Ansible http client type set to " + clientType);
+
+ if ("TRUST_ALL".equals(clientType)) {
+ logger.info(
+ "Creating http client to trust ALL ssl certificates. WARNING. This should be done only in dev environments");
+ httpClient = new ConnectionBuilder(1);
+ } else if ("TRUST_CERT".equals(clientType)) {
+ // set path to keystore file
+ String trustStoreFile = props.getProperty(TRUSTSTORE_PROPERTY_NAME);
+ String key = props.getProperty(TRUSTPASSD_PROPERTY_NAME);
+ char[] trustStorePasswd = key.toCharArray();
+ logger.info("Creating http client with trustmanager from " + trustStoreFile);
+ httpClient = new ConnectionBuilder(trustStoreFile, trustStorePasswd);
+ } else {
+ logger.info("Creating http client with default behaviour");
+ httpClient = new ConnectionBuilder(0);
+ }
+ } catch (Exception e) {
+ logger.error("Error Initializing Ansible Adapter due to Unknown Exception", e);
+ }
+
+ logger.info("Initialized Ansible Adapter");
+ }

+ // Public Method to post request to execute playbook. Posts the following back
+ // to Svc context memory
+ // org.onap.appc.adapter.ansible.req.code : 100 if successful
+ // org.onap.appc.adapter.ansible.req.messge : any message
+ // org.onap.appc.adapter.ansible.req.Id : a unique uuid to reference the request
+ @Override
+ public void reqExec(Map<String, String> params, SvcLogicContext ctx) throws SvcLogicException {
+
+ String playbookName = StringUtils.EMPTY;
+ String payload = StringUtils.EMPTY;
+ String agentUrl = StringUtils.EMPTY;
+ String user = StringUtils.EMPTY;
+ String password = StringUtils.EMPTY;
+ String id = StringUtils.EMPTY;
+
+ JSONObject jsonPayload;
+
+ try {
+ // create json object to send request
+ jsonPayload = messageProcessor.reqMessage(params);
+
+ agentUrl = (String) jsonPayload.remove("AgentUrl");
+ user = (String) jsonPayload.remove("User");
+ password = (String) jsonPayload.remove(PASSD);
+ id = jsonPayload.getString("Id");
+ payload = jsonPayload.toString();
+ logger.info("Updated Payload = " + payload);
+ } catch (SvcLogicException e) {
+ logger.error(APPC_EXCEPTION_CAUGHT, e);
+ doFailure(ctx, AnsibleResultCodes.INVALID_PAYLOAD.getValue(),
+ "Error constructing request for execution of playbook due to missing mandatory parameters. Reason = "
+ + e.getMessage());
+ } catch (JSONException e) {
+ logger.error("JSONException caught", e);
+ doFailure(ctx, AnsibleResultCodes.INVALID_PAYLOAD.getValue(),
+ "Error constructing request for execution of playbook due to invalid JSON block. Reason = "
+ + e.getMessage());
+ } catch (NumberFormatException e) {
+ logger.error("NumberFormatException caught", e);
+ doFailure(ctx, AnsibleResultCodes.INVALID_PAYLOAD.getValue(),
+ "Error constructing request for execution of playbook due to invalid parameter values. Reason = "
+ + e.getMessage());
+ }
+
+ int code = -1;
+ String message = StringUtils.EMPTY;
+
+ try {
+ // post the test request
+ logger.info("Posting request = " + payload + " to url = " + agentUrl);
+ AnsibleResult testResult = postExecRequest(agentUrl, payload, user, password);
+
+ // Process if HTTP was successful
+ if (testResult.getStatusCode() == 200) {
+ testResult = messageProcessor.parsePostResponse(testResult.getStatusMessage());
+ } else {
+ doFailure(ctx, testResult.getStatusCode(),
+ "Error posting request. Reason = " + testResult.getStatusMessage());
+ }
+
+ code = testResult.getStatusCode();
+ message = testResult.getStatusMessage();
+
+ // Check status of test request returned by Agent
+ if (code == AnsibleResultCodes.PENDING.getValue()) {
+ logger.info(String.format("Submission of Test %s successful.", playbookName));
+ // test request accepted. We are in asynchronous case
+ } else {
+ doFailure(ctx, code, "Request for execution of playbook rejected. Reason = " + message);
+ }
+ } catch (SvcLogicException e) {
+ logger.error(APPC_EXCEPTION_CAUGHT, e);
+ doFailure(ctx, AnsibleResultCodes.UNKNOWN_EXCEPTION.getValue(),
+ "Exception encountered when posting request for execution of playbook. Reason = " + e.getMessage());
+ }
+
+ ctx.setAttribute(RESULT_CODE_ATTRIBUTE_NAME, Integer.toString(code));
+ ctx.setAttribute(MESSAGE_ATTRIBUTE_NAME, message);
+ ctx.setAttribute(ID_ATTRIBUTE_NAME, id);
+ }
